scrappy
Scrappy is an adjective used to describe someone or something marked by determined resilience or feistiness, especially when resources are limited. In this sense, a scrappy person is bold, enterprising, and willing to fight for a goal, often by clever or improvised means. In team sports and competitive contexts, a scrappy squad is one that wins through grit and persistent effort rather than by flashy skill alone. The term can also describe behavior that is improvised or hands-on, rather than polished.
